Photoacoustic microscopy of coal macerals

The reactivity of a coal of a given rank under the thermal processing conditions of pyrolysis or gasification can vary greatly depending on the relative abundance of the coal's chemically different organic components - the macerals. The chemical composition of a maceral is the dominant factor responsible for its thermochemical behavior. Since distinctly different photoacoustic responses are obtained from different coal macerals, considerable potential may exist to use these differences as aids in understanding and predicting the thermochemical behavior of coal. This paper reviews the results and theory behind photoacoustic microscopy performed by the Southern Illinois University at Carbondale.
